[PATCH 07/12] NET: de4x5: Fix section mismatch

From: Ralf Baechle
Date: Mon Jun 27 2011 - 11:38:57 EST


WARNING: drivers/net/tulip/de4x5.o(.data+0x34): Section mismatch in reference from the variable de4x5_eisa_driver to the function .init.text:de4x5_eisa_probe()
The variable de4x5_eisa_driver references
the function __init de4x5_eisa_probe()
If the reference is valid then annotate the
variable with __init* or __refdata (see linux/init.h) or name the variable:
*_template, *_timer, *_sht, *_ops, *_probe, *_probe_one, *_console

diff --git a/drivers/net/tulip/de4x5.c b/drivers/net/tulip/de4x5.c
index efaa1d6..ea473b6 100644
--- a/drivers/net/tulip/de4x5.c
+++ b/drivers/net/tulip/de4x5.c
@@ -1995,7 +1995,7 @@ SetMulticastFilter(struct net_device *dev)

static u_char de4x5_irq[] = EISA_ALLOWED_IRQ_LIST;

-static int __init de4x5_eisa_probe (struct device *gendev)
+static int __devinit de4x5_eisa_probe (struct device *gendev)
{
struct eisa_device *edev;
u_long iobase;
